So i'm at about 67k miles on my 03 4.7L. I was wondering if it would be necessary to do a full system flush anytime soon. I was thinking radiator, oil (duh), both diff's (4x4) and anything else?. I bought the truck about a year ago and i have no clue what kind of maitnance was done before me. I would like to get the most out of this bad boy. Any clue when i should do this, certain mileage or what not? Or if it's even necessary....

Coolant flush and refill every 5 years/100k miles and the differentials can vary but most like to do them every 30k miles. Does your truck have the anti-slip rear (LSD)?

whenever i buy a used vehicle, i just assume that nothing has been done, and everything is due. things you should probably take care of, but might not necessarily essential are: transmission fluid (either flush, or drop pan and filters), engine oil (might run some seafoam or marvel mystery oil through it), transfer case, both diffs, plugs and wires.
